EUROPE HRC: Price stability returns after earlier rise

September 11, 2020 / www.metalbulletin.com / Article Link

Domestic prices for hot-rolled coil remained fairly stable day on day in Northern Europe on Thursday September 10, following a substantial increase a day earlier, sources have told Fastmarkets.

Fastmarkets' daily steel hot-rolled coil index, domestic, exw Northern Europe, was calculated at ?,?476.15 ($561.29) per tonne on Thursday, down by just ?,?0.10 per tonne from ?,?476.25 per tonne on Wednesday.
The index was up by ?,?16.65 per tonne week on week and by ?,?61.98 per tonne month on month.
